Animal Bronze Figure – Resting Rhino on Marble – Signed Milo
In the luminous studios of Lisbon, Miguel Fernando Lopez first explored the alchemy of metal and form. Born in 1955 in the heart of the Portuguese capital, he absorbed the baroque façades and maritime heritage of his city, allowing these influences to shape his later work. Years of study in classical sculpture and countless sketches of wildlife led Lopez to master the lost-wax casting process that gives life to his rhinoceros statue. Each piece emerges from his workshop as both a celebration of strength and a meditation on stillness.

The Majesty of the Rhino
As one of Earth’s most formidable creatures, the rhinoceros embodies paradoxes of power and peace. In their natural habitats, rhinos traverse plains and woodlands with a quiet authority, their solitary nature lending an air of mystery. Today, these giants face threats from poaching and habitat loss, making each artistic tribute all the more poignant. This rhino statue stands not only as a work of art but also as a testament to conservation, urging viewers to honor and protect these ancient denizens of the wild.
